Livorno, a 20-year-old reported for drug dealing and a restaurant fined 2 thousand euros

The Carabinieri of Livorno, within the framework of aintensification of services, have carried out targeted checks in the Town center, focusing in particular on Piazza della Repubblica, Piazza Garibaldi, Piazza XX Settembre and the adjacent areas. The operation, carried out in evening hours, had as its main objective the fight against drug dealing , road safety, with a focus on episodes of bad nightlife.

During a check in Piazza della Repubblica, it was reported for possession for the purpose of dealing un 20 year old of North African origins, found in possession of 50 grams of hashish, already divided into doses, and of over 700 euros in cash, considered to be the gain of the illegal activity.

In addition, 4 people, of aged between 24 and 39 years, they were reported to the Prefecture including drug users, after being caught with 5,6 grams of hashish intended for personal use. The drug was seized for the analysis and subsequent destruction.

Within the same controls, the NAS Carabinieri of Livorno, following checks for the protection of public health, he found irregularities in a restaurant in the Venice neighborhood, sanctioning the owner for the Failure to implement the HACCP protocolThe venue was fined for 2.000 €.

The Carabinieri checks will continue in the coming days to ensure greater security and combat illegality.
